Hemitrypella nekhoroshevi

Stenolaemata - Cryptostomata - Fenestellidae

Taxonomy
Hemitrypella nekhoroshevi was named by Ariunchimeg (1992). Its type specimen is PIN 2287/1014 and is a 3D body fossil. Its type locality is 25 km south of Shine-Dzhinst, which is in a Devonian marine horizon in the Baishintinskie Formation of Mongolia.
